Figure 17.  Vent Terminal Clearances - National Fuel Gas Code.

Horizontal Termination Clearance

A

 = Clearance above grade, veranda, porch , deck, or

balcony : 

*12 inches (30 cm) minimum.

B

 = Clearance to window or door that may be opened:

Min. 9 inches, U.S. / 

 

*12 inches (30 cm) CAN.

We recommend 12in. minimum to prevent condensa-
tion on the window.

C

 = Clearance to permanently closed window:

Min. 9 inches, U.S. / 

 

*12 inches (30 cm) CAN

We recommend 12in. minimum to prevent condensa-
tion on the window.

D

 = Vertical clearance to ventilated soffit located above

the terminal within a horizontal distance of 2 feet (60 cm)
from the centerline of the terminal: 

18 inches

(46 cm) minimum.

= Clearance to unventilated soffit:

 

 

*12 inches (46 cm)

minimum.

= Clearance to outside corner: 

Min. 9 inches, U.S. / 

 

*12

inches (30 cm) CAN. 

We strongly recommend 12 inches,

particularly where windy conditions pevail.

G = 

Clearance to inside corner: 

 Min. 6 inches, U.S. / 

 

*12

inches (30 cm) CAN. 

We strongly recommend 12 inches,

particularly where windy conditions pevail.

H = 

*Not to be installed above a meter/regulator assembly

within 3 feet (90 cm) 

horizontally from the center-line

of the regulator.

I

 = Clearance to service regulator vent outlet: 

6 feet (1.8

m) minimum.

= Clearance to nonmechanical air supply inlet to building

or the combustion air inlet to any other appliance:

 *12

inches (30 cm) minimum.

= Clearance to a mechanical air supply inlet:

 *6 feet

(1.8 m) minimum.

L = 

** Clearance above paved sidewalk or a paved driveway

located on public property:

 *7 feet (2.1 m) min.

M

 = Clearance under veranda, porch, deck, or balcony: 

*12

inches (30 cm) minimum.

 1

* As specified in CGA B149 Installation Codes. Note: Local Codes
and Regulations may require different clearances.

**

 A vent shall not terminate directly above a sidewalk or driveway

which is located between two single family dwellings and serves
both dwellings.*

1

Only permitted if veranda, porch, deck, or balcony, is fully open

on a minimum of two sides beneath the floor.*
